Base enum value | kanzi::connect::ConnectWorkItem | |
ConnectWorkItem(int32_t type=Base, int32_t priority=NormalPriority, ExecutionContext executionContext=ExecutionContext::RUN_IN_MAIN_THREAD) | kanzi::connect::ConnectWorkItem | |
create(ExecutionContext executionContext=ExecutionContext::RUN_IN_MAIN_THREAD) | kanzi::connect::ConnectWorkItem | static |
deadlineIsEarlierThan(const ConnectWorkItem &workItem) const | kanzi::connect::ConnectWorkItem | |
ExecutionContext enum name | kanzi::connect::ConnectWorkItem | |
Executor typedef | kanzi::connect::ConnectWorkItem | |
getExecutor() const | kanzi::connect::ConnectWorkItem | |
getPriority() const | kanzi::connect::ConnectWorkItem | |
getTargetService() | kanzi::connect::ConnectWorkItem | |
getType() const | kanzi::connect::ConnectWorkItem | |
handle() const | kanzi::connect::ConnectWorkItem | |
hasExecutor() const | kanzi::connect::ConnectWorkItem | |
hasTimeout() const | kanzi::connect::ConnectWorkItem | |
HighPriority enum value | kanzi::connect::ConnectWorkItem | |
invokeWithExecutor() | kanzi::connect::ConnectWorkItem | |
LowPriority enum value | kanzi::connect::ConnectWorkItem | |
m_executionContext | kanzi::connect::ConnectWorkItem | protected |
m_executor | kanzi::connect::ConnectWorkItem | protected |
m_priority | kanzi::connect::ConnectWorkItem | protected |
m_service | kanzi::connect::ConnectWorkItem | protected |
m_timerInfo | kanzi::connect::ConnectWorkItem | protected |
m_type | kanzi::connect::ConnectWorkItem | protected |
NormalPriority enum value | kanzi::connect::ConnectWorkItem | |
Priority enum name | kanzi::connect::ConnectWorkItem | |
runInWorkerThread() const | kanzi::connect::ConnectWorkItem | |
setExecutor(ConnectWorkItem::Executor executorFunction) | kanzi::connect::ConnectWorkItem | |
setTargetService(AbstractServiceSharedPtr service) | kanzi::connect::ConnectWorkItem | |
setTimeout(chrono::milliseconds timeout, int64_t handle) | kanzi::connect::ConnectWorkItem | |
SystemPriority enum value | kanzi::connect::ConnectWorkItem | |
timeoutUntilDeadline(chrono::time_point< chrono::steady_clock > &now) const | kanzi::connect::ConnectWorkItem | |
timeoutUntilDeadline() const | kanzi::connect::ConnectWorkItem | |
Type enum name | kanzi::connect::ConnectWorkItem | |
User enum value | kanzi::connect::ConnectWorkItem | |
~ConnectWorkItem() | kanzi::connect::ConnectWorkItem | virtual |